House Leveling in Oakmont, PA
House leveling services involve adjusting the foundation of a home to restore stability and proper alignment. This process is commonly requested for properties experiencing uneven floors, cracks in walls, or doors and windows that no longer close properly. Projects can range from minor adjustments in specific areas to comprehensive foundation repairs, ensuring the home sits level and structurally sound. Homeowners typically seek this service after noticing signs of settling or shifting, and they often want to understand the methods used, the scope of work involved, and how the process can help preserve the property's value and safety.
Before requesting house leveling, property owners should consider the extent of the unevenness and whether visible cracks or other structural issues are present. It’s important to evaluate the underlying cause of the foundation problems, which may include soil movement, moisture issues, or poor initial construction. Understanding the condition of the foundation and the desired outcome can help determine the most appropriate approach for leveling, ensuring the home remains stable and secure over time.

Common House Leveling Jobs
Foundation leveling - stabilizes and corrects uneven or settling foundations for improved safety.
Slab jacking - lifts and restores sunken concrete slabs in driveways and patios.
Pier and beam leveling - adjusts and supports homes built on pier and beam foundations.
Crack repair and stabilization - addresses foundation cracks to prevent further damage.
Basement leveling - corrects uneven basement floors to prevent water issues and improve usability.
Structural reinforcement - enhances foundation stability to support the building’s integrity.
House Leveling Questions
What is house leveling? House leveling involves adjusting a building's foundation to ensure it is even and stable, addressing issues like uneven floors or cracks.
When is house leveling needed? House leveling is typically required when a property experiences settling, shifting, or foundation movement causing structural problems.
